Our waters in Virginia Beach, rarely get cold enough to freeze on Long Creek so we are lucky to be able to maintain running water throughout the majority of winter. However, there are some cold spells throughout the season that warrant some precautionary measures.
If temperatures are forecasted to be at or below freezing, our policy is to temporarily shut off the water valves to the docks to prevent pipes from bursting. An email notice is sent out to active members when these shut-offs are scheduled. We also try to remind boaters to fill up their water tanks regularly during the winter months in case there is an emergency shut off. Water to the pool restrooms remain on during these drops in temperature so please feel free to continue to use these restrooms during winter.
